Graduate Student Council was founded with a vision of creating a network for UF graduate students to share resources, build relationships, and enjoy their graduate school experience at UF.

GSC serves as a liaison between University of Florida graduate students, the UF administration and UF Student Government. Funded by UF Student Government, GSC is a voice for graduate student needs, concerns and ideas, and provides a number of services to graduate students.

All meetings are open to the public and will be held over Zoom here.

Each GBM this semester will take place during the first Wednesday of each month. Attendance is open to all graduate and professional degree-seeking students. If you are a department representative, you must attend GBMs in order for your department to be eligible for travel grants. Missing two will result in your department becoming illegible for those awards.

Grants

The GSC offers grants to graduate and professional students traveling domestically* and internationally for conferences and professional development. All graduate and professional students in eligible departments may apply for the grants.

The application can be found on Gator Connect.

All questions about grants should be directed to gscgrants@gmail.com.

*Domestic is defined as any travel to one of the 50 United States. All other locations are considered international, including Puerto Rico.

Grant Submission Timeline

Submit your application during the date window defined in the table below. Late and early applications will be denied without review. All application periods last 1 calendar month, and will cover domestic* travel starting 45 days after the application deadline. International travel must be submitted AT LEAST 60 days in advance, but submissions are accepted at any point in a 2 month period, and will be reviewed at the beginning of each month. Please submit only 1 application for international travel per month.

*Domestic is defined as any virtual experience or travel to one of the 50 United States. All other locations are considered international, including Puerto Rico.

Not sure if you've been accepted to present at your conference yet? You are allowed to apply before you or your abstract are accepted to a conference. If you are awarded a travel grant but your abstract is later declined by the conference, please let us know by emailing GSCGrants@gmail.com.
